STEVENS v. STATE

No. 92-1621.

513 N.W.2d 727 (1994)

Jeffery D. STEVENS, Appellant, v. STATE of Iowa, Appellee.

Supreme Court of Iowa.

March 23, 1994.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Philip B. Mears of Mears Law Office, Iowa City, for appellant.

Bonnie J. Campbell, Atty. Gen., Martha E. Boesen, Asst. Atty. Gen., Denver D. Dillard, County Atty., and Scott Peterson, Asst. County Atty., for appellee.

Considered by McGIVERIN, C.J., and HARRIS, LARSON, LAVORATO, and NEUMAN, JJ.


PER CURIAM.

Jeffery D. Stevens appeals from the district court order denying his application for postconviction relief. We affirm.
